08 2015 档案
Linux syslog介绍
摘要:一、简介 syslog是Linux系统默认的日志守护进程。默认的主配置文件和辅助配置文件分别是/etc/syslog.conf和/etc/sysconfig/syslog文件。通常,syslog 接受来自系统的各种功能的信息,每个信息都包括重要级。/etc/syslog.conf 文件通知 syslogd 如何根据设备和信息重要级别来报告信息。 二、配置文件 /etc/syslog.conf ...
阅读全文
Mpich编程
摘要:一、简介 通过安装MPICH构建MPI编程环境,从而进行并行程序的开发。MPICH是MPI(Message-Passing Interface)的一个应用实现,支持最新的MPI-2接口标准,是用于并行运算的工具。 二、安装配置 http://www.cnblogs.com/liyanwei/archive/2010/04/26/1721142.html http://blog.csdn.net...
阅读全文
Linux pkg-config命令
摘要:一、简介 pkg-config用来检索系统中安装库文件的信息。典型的是用作库的编译和连接。 二、实例 http://blog.chinaunix.net/uid-20595934-id-1918368.html
阅读全文
Linux splint命令
摘要:一、简介 splint是一个针对C语言的开源程序静态分析工具。 二、安装配置 1)yum安装 yum install -y splint 2)源码安装 http://www.splint.org/ 配置 http://www.cnblogs.com/qingxia/archive/2012/09/13/2683535.html 三、实例 http://www.cnblogs.com/ban...
阅读全文
Mac brew命令
摘要:一、简介 Brew又叫Homebrew,是MAC中的一款软件包管理工具,通过brew可以很方便的在MAC中安装软件或者是卸载软件。 二、安装 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)" 三、常用选项 Example usage: brew [info ...
阅读全文
Linux ag命令
摘要:一、简介 Ag是用C++写的,搜索速度快,比grep更有效率. 二、安装 RHEL7+ rpm -Uvh http://download.fedoraproject.org/pub/epel/7/x86_64/e/epel-release-7-5.noarch.rpm yum install the_silver_searcher RHEL7- wget ftp://ftp.pbone.net...
阅读全文
Linux cheat命令
摘要:一、简介 cheat是在GNU通用公共许可证下,为Linux命令行用户发行的交互式备忘单应用程序。它提供显示Linux命令使用案例,包括该命令所有的选项和简短但尚可理解的功能。 二、安装配置 安装步骤如下: yum install python-pip pip install docopt pygments git clone https://github.com/chrisallenlane...
阅读全文
Linux autojump命令
摘要:一、简介 autojump是一个命令行工具,它允许你可以直接跳转到你喜爱的目录,而不用管你现在身在何处。 二、安装 yum install autojump 三、用法 j [目录的名字或名字的一部分] 四、常见问题 /etc/ profile.d /autojump.sh:.:20: no such file or directory: /etc/profile.d/autojump...
阅读全文
Linux rpmbuild命令
摘要:一、简介 rpmbuild命令用于创建软件的二进制包和源代码包。 二、选项 参考:http://blog.sina.com.cn/s/blog_4ba5b45e0102e5r2.html http://www.jinbuguo.com/redhat/rpmbuild.html 三、实例 1 准备打包环境 执行如下命令安装rpmbuild和rpmdevtools #y...
阅读全文
RPM包制作教程
摘要:一、RPM介绍 RPM 前是Red Hat Package Manager 的缩写,本意是Red Hat 软件包管理,顾名思义是Red Hat 贡献出来的软件包管理;现在应为RPM Package Manager的缩写。在Fedora、Redhat、Mandriva、SuSE、YellowDog等主流发行版本,以及在这些版本基础上二次开发出来的发行版采用; RPM包中除了包括程序运行时所需要的文...
阅读全文
LSP(分层服务提供程序)
摘要:一、简介 LSP即分层服务提供商,Winsock 作为应用程序的 Windows 的网络套接字工具,可以由称为“分层服务提供商”的机制进行扩展。Winsock LSP 可用于非常广泛的实用用途,包括 Internet 家长控制 (parental control) 和 Web 内容筛选。在以前版本的 Windows XP 中,删除不正确的(也称为“buggy”)LSP 可能会导致注册表中的 Win...
阅读全文
WPAD 的原理及实现
摘要:一、简介 代理服务器大多被用来连接 INTERNET (国际互联网)和 INTRANET(企业内部网)。在多个局域网中需设置不同的代理服务器参数来使浏览器访问网络。在微软 Internet Explorer ( IE )5.0 以上版本中的功能中已经具备了自动切换代理服务器的功能。网络管理员需要事先部署代理服务器配置文件,然而用户方的设置却很简单。在这一功能中使用了被称为“WPAD”(Web Pr...
阅读全文
在OpenSSL中添加自定义加密算法
摘要:一、简介 本文以添加自定义算法EVP_ssf33为例,介绍在OpenSSL中添加自定义加密算法的方法 二、步骤 1、修改crypto/object/objects.txt,注册算法OID,如下: rsadsi 3 255 : SSF33 : ssf33 2、进入目录:crypto/object/,执行如下命令,生成算法的声明 perl objects.pl objects.tx...
阅读全文
Openssl sess_id命令
摘要:一、简介 sess_id指令是一个调试工具,用来处理SSL_SESSION结构的,可以打印出其中的细节 二、语法 openssl sess_id [-inform PEM|DER] [-outform PEM|DER] [-in filename] [-out filename] [-text] [
阅读全文